Step1: Identify trigonometric ratio
In right triangle $SU T$, $\angle U=90^\circ$, $\angle T=44^\circ$, hypotenuse $ST=10$. We use $\sin(\theta)=\frac{\text{opposite}}{\text{hypotenuse}}$ where $\theta=\angle T$, opposite side is $SU$.
$\sin(44^\circ)=\frac{SU}{ST}$
Step2: Solve for $SU$
Rearrange the formula to isolate $SU$:
$SU = ST \times \sin(44^\circ)$
Substitute $ST=10$:
$SU = 10 \times \sin(44^\circ)$
Calculate $\sin(44^\circ)\approx0.6947$, so:
$SU \approx 10 \times 0.6947 = 6.947$
Step3: Round to nearest tenth
Round $6.947$ to one decimal place:
$SU \approx 6.9$
